Condensing Boilers
Explanation of what condensing boilers are and how they work?
A condensing boiler is a type of heating appliance that is designed to maximise energy efficiency by recovering heat from the combustion process. Unlike traditional boilers that release waste gases into the atmosphere, condensing boilers are able to extract additional heat from these gases before they are exhausted.
Benefits of condensing boilers in terms of energy efficiency and cost savings
The main reason to purchase a new condensing boiler is the large savings in fuel and therefore money.
Most standard efficiency boilers will operate at 70%-80% efficiency (some older boilers will operate at levels as low as 50% efficiency).
A condensing boiler will run at an optimum efficiency of 95% sometimes rising to 98% in certain conditions.
Overview of biomass boilers and their use of renewable resources
Biomass boilers operate by burning wood. Wood can be considered as a highly sustainable, renewable and carbon neutral fuel. Although it sounds like an old way of generating heat, it is still quite reliable. Biomass boilers are a great option if you’re looking for an alternative option for fossil fuel.
There are different fuels which can be used by biomass boilers. However, wood chips, wood pellets and wood logs are the most common. These three options have the ability to save you money over electricity, gas and oil.
If you live near a wooded area, you can easily gather some wood logs if you know where to look. They would cost you nothing.
It is better to buy biomass boilers in bulk in order to be stored at your home. That is why you should look at the cost per tonne. Pellets are higher in cost, while wood chips are more affordable
What are the advantages of biomass boilers?
There are different pros to having a biomass boiler. These include:
High efficiency of over 90%
Efficiency is determined by how much fuel is converted into energy. Biomass boilers have an efficiency of over 90%.
Renewal energy source
Wood is a renewable energy source. Fuel for biomass boilers will always be available as long as plants are being planted.
Affordable to run
Biomass boilers are cheaper per kW in comparison with oil, gas and electricity. If you have a supply or access to wood, then a biomass boiler can be financially beneficial for you.
Hybrid Heat Pump Boilers
Explanation of hybrid heat pump boilers and their combination of heat pump and boiler technologies
A hybrid heat pump can be defined as a heating system that combines both a heat pump and a boiler. This kind of system can provide efficient and consistent hot water all year round.
Hybrid heat pumps are more suited to be installed in large homes with high heating demands. Moreover, these systems can automatically switch between using the heat pump or the boiler, depending on which one is more energy efficient at a given time.

What are the benefits of hybrid heat pump boilers?
Reliable
Hybrid systems are reliable all year round. It can adjust itself automatically to weather conditions. They can provide hot water and heating to your home in one energy efficient system.
Energy efficient
Heat pumps are known for their high efficiency, which can stand at 300-400%. Hybrid heat pumps boilers can switch between a heat pump or a boiler automatically in order to maximise efficiency.
Long lifespan
Hybrid systems require less maintenance and they can last longer.
Environmentally friendly
Heat pumps can help reduce your carbon footprint as you will not be 100% reliant on fossil fuels.

Smart Boiler Controls
Introduction to smart boiler controls and their ability to optimise boiler performance
Smart boiler controls give you the ability to control your home’s heating system using a smart device. You can control a smart thermostat using voice commands if you link it to another smart device. Smart thermostats can help you keep your heating system efficient in order to save you energy.
An accompanying app can be used to increase or decrease the temperature instead of using simple scheduling methods on a traditional thermostat. For example, if you are out and realise you will not be home for some time, you can easily turn off your heating using your smartphone. Or you can set the heating to be one when you are home.
Advantages of smart boiler controls in terms of energy savings and convenience
With a smart thermometer, you will be able to adjust your heating whether you are at home or away. You can easily set up heating schedules to make your heating more efficient and environmentally friendly.
Investing in a smart thermostat device is an important step because a thermostat can control 60% of your energy bills. In short, smart thermostats will help you reduce your energy bills.
